Overview
The Scott Aspect eRIDE 910 2023 is a mountain bike built for trail riding, offering strong motor support and good trail control for off-road adventures. Its 600W motor with 85Nm of torque provides solid hill climbing assistance, while the hydraulic disc brakes offer confident stopping power on rough terrain. The removable battery adds convenience for charging and storage, though the bike's weight makes it slightly harder to lift, and its average battery capacity limits range for longer rides. With a practical design and decent power-to-weight ratio, it's well-suited for trail-focused riders who prioritize performance over extended range.

E-system & battery comparison
Motor Power
600 watts
▲ 160 W above average
Motor Torque
85 Nm
▲ 6.5 Nm above average
Power-to-weight
23.26 W/kg
▲ 2.9 W/kg above average
Battery Capacity
625 Wh
▼ 5.9 Wh below average
Claimed Max Range
43 miles
▼ 18 miles below average
Charge Time
5h 24m
▲ 9.2 mins slower than average
Sensor Type
Torque and Cadence Sensor
Removable Battery
Yes
Motor Name
Bosch Performance Line CX (Gen 4 Smart System)

eBike FAQs
Is this bike suitable for long off-road rides?
This Scott Aspect eRIDE 910 2023 is well-suited for off-road trails, with a 600W motor and 85Nm of torque providing strong support for climbing and navigating rough terrain. The hydraulic disc brakes offer confident stopping power, which is important on uneven trails. However, the bike's average battery capacity and lower range of 43 miles may require more frequent charging on longer rides, so it's best suited for trail-focused adventures rather than extended off-road trips.
How does the motor perform when climbing steep trails?
The motor should provide good support when climbing steep trails, thanks to its above-average torque and strong power output. This should help you tackle inclines with confidence, though you may need to manage your speed and battery usage carefully, as the battery efficiency is average for this type of e-bike. The combination of motor power and torque makes it a solid choice for off-road climbing.
Is the battery efficient enough for regular trail use?
The battery should be adequate for regular trail use, offering a range of 43 miles on a single charge. However, the range is below average for similar mountain e-bikes, so you may need to plan for more frequent charging on longer rides. The battery is removable, which makes it easier to charge at home or on the go, adding to its practicality for trail use.
How does the bike handle on rough terrain and trails?
The Scott Aspect eRIDE 910 2023 is well-suited for rough terrain and trails, thanks to its mountain bike design, front suspension, and hydraulic disc brakes, which provide confident stopping power on uneven surfaces. The 29-inch wheels and Kenda Booster tires with 2.6" width offer good grip and stability on trails, though the front suspension may not fully eliminate all vibrations on very rough roads. Overall, it should handle well for off-road and trail riding, but may not be as comfortable on long stretches of rough pavement.

eBike Overview
eBike Type: Mountain Bike
The style of riding intended for this bike
Released:
2023
The bike was released 3 years ago
Screen
Bosch System Controller & Intuvia 100
Lights Included
No
Weight (inc battery): 25.8 kg
The website average for electric bikes is
22.92 kg.
This electric bike is 2.87 kg over the average. Total bike weight may vary depending on frame size.
Sizing & Geometry
Min / Max Rider Height
S: 150–160 cm, M: 160–170 cm, L: 170–180 cm, XL: 180–190 cm
